For the 2025-26 school year, there are 8 public elementary schools serving 3,969 students in 76105, TX.
The top ranked public elementary schools in 76105, TX are Maude I Logan Elementary School, Young Men's Leadership Academy and Mitchell Boulevard Elementary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Public elementary schools in zipcode 76105 have an average math proficiency score of 22% (versus the Texas public elementary school average of 45%), and reading proficiency score of 32% (versus the 52% statewide average). Elementary schools in 76105, TX have an average ranking of 1/10, which is in the bottom 50% of Texas public elementary schools.
Minority enrollment is 98%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is more than the Texas public elementary school average of 75% (majority Hispanic).
